The snug fit of spandex tops helps reduce drag while swimming or snorkeling, making movement feel almost effortless. They serve as an excellent barrier against the sun’s rays, with most offering built-in UV protection—an essential feature when you’re spending hours exposed to sunlight reflecting off the water’s surface. For those who have felt the sting of a jellyfish or the scrape of coral, the extra layer can provide welcome peace of mind, shielding your skin from minor abrasions and irritants. Many divers also appreciate how these tops add a touch of warmth without the bulk of a full wetsuit, especially during shoulder-season dives when water temperatures can fluctuate.

As the season transitions and the water cools, pairing a spandex top with a thin neoprene vest or rash guard can help maintain core warmth, extending your time in the water without sacrificing comfort.
When selecting a spandex top, consider the specific activities you’ll be enjoying and the conditions you’ll encounter. Look for features such as flatlock stitching for reduced irritation, a secure fit that won’t ride up during active movement, and reinforced panels in high-wear areas.
